For the training requirements of application-oriented talents, aiming at the problems such as the difficulty of analog electronic technology courses, single teaching methods and poor ideological and political system of courses, four innovative ideas and implementation methods are proposed that are "project-based" teaching content design based on OBE(Outcomes-based Education) concept, exploration of online and offline mixed teaching mode based on BOPPPS(Bridge-in, Objective, Pre-assessment, Participation, Post-assessment, Summary), introduction of curriculum ideology and politics based on hierarchical positioning, and optimization of assessment methods to promote continuous improvement of course in this paper, which the pain points of course teaching are effectively solved. The practice shows that the above measures improve the teaching effect and talent training quality to a certain extent, and provide reference for the curriculum construction of related engineering majors.
